Robin
was a teacher for thirty years but gave up the classroom for the
vineyards in 1983. He has lived his whole life on the same 240 acres in
Junction City, Oregon. Back in the early 80’s, Robin began to get
inquiries from realtors about selling parcels of his land. After some
research, Robin realized that they specialized in vineyard land and
found that his land was perfect for growing grapes. Considering himself
a quick study, he decided to give it a try himself and began to plant
acres upon acres of grapes! For the first few years he only sold grapes
to other wineries but over the last few years Robin has made his own
wines which are now sold through Pfeiffer Vineyards.

While
on your Wine Maker VocationVacations dream job holiday, Robin and
Danuta will mentor you in some or all of the following activities:
- Wine appreciation and education
- Harvesting (October) – Picking, crushing, pressing grapes and… clean up
- Preparing the wine for bottling (November – May) – Clarification, cold stabilizing, fermentation, racking, topping barrels, wine blending and clean up
- Bottling and Labeling (April – September) – Setting up bottling, line, lab work, label layout, labeling, bottling and clean up
- In the field (April – September) – Leaf cluster thinning for wine quality, grape pest monitoring, soil and leaf tissue sampling, and general viticulture practice
